The NBA Regular Season has officially come to an end and the Celtics ended up in 2nd place! It's hard to believe that this team was under .500 at some point in January and are now sitting in the 2 seed. The Celtics came out and faced a Grizzlies team that sat all of their starters and we absolutely destroyed them 139-110. This was a fun game to watch some of our bench guys in the 4th quarter. We saw really solid minutes from Malik Fitts, Pritchard and Kornet off the bench tonight. With that being said, now that playoffs are set to begin, I would not be shocked if Ime went back to his normal 8-9 man rotation consisting of Tatum, JB, Smart, Theis and Horford as your starters and then Grant, White and Pritchard off the bench while Timelord is out. When Timelord comes back, I still expect to see some Theis minutes.
The Celtics will face the winner of the Cavaliers and Nets game on Tuesday night at 7:00 PM EST. I've said it before and I will say it again, any team in the NBA can beat any team on any given night so you can't completely count the Cavs out but my money would be on us facing the Nets in round 1.
